    • A method and device for manufacturing a preform for optical fibres through chemical deposition on a substrate for deposition arranged vertically is described, comprising a chemical deposition chamber including at least one gripping member rotatably mounted about an axis Z-Z and adapted to hold at least one end of at least one elongated element constituting a substrate for chemical deposition for the formation of a preform for optical fibres. The chamber includes, moreover, at least one burner which is mobile along a direction Z substantially parallel to said axis Z-Z and adapted to deposit, on said at least one elongated element, a chemical substance for the formation of a preform and at least one suction element for collecting exhaust chemical substances, said at least one suction element being arranged on the opposite side to said at least one burner with respect to said axis Z-Z and being mobile along said direction Z. Said at least one suction element is advantageously positioned at a different height (preferably lower) with respect to that of said at least one burner to optimise the fluid dynamic conditions inside the chemical deposition chamber.

    • A process and apparatus for elongating an optical fibre preform includes heating the preform so as to soften one region thereof; elongating the preform by submitting the preform to a traction; determining, during the step of elongating, the preform diameter in at least one measuring point along the preform; and controlling the step of elongating on the basis of the determined diameter. During the step of elongating, at least a geometrical parameter of the preform is measured, and the position of said diameter measuring point is controlled according to the measured geometrical parameter. Measuring at least a geometrical parameter of the preform may be accomplished by determining the profile of at least a portion of the softened region, e.g., an image of the neck region profile.

    • A method for detecting faulty laying down of an optical cable exhibiting a measured cut-off wavelength includes providing an optical cable for transmitting optical signals including at least one single-mode optical fiber having an attenuation equal to or larger than a first threshold value as measured when wound for one turn around a bending radius equal to or smaller than 5 mm at at least one predetermined test wavelength, the test wavelength being smaller than the measured cut-off wavelength, and an attenuation smaller than a second threshold value as measured when wound for one turn around a bending radius equal to at least a minimum bending radius at an operative wavelength equal to or larger than the measured cut-off wavelength; laying the optical cable; and measuring the attenuation in the at least one optical fiber at the predetermined test wavelength. An optical cable includes at least one optical fiber that is bend sensitive at a predetermined test wavelength not larger than the measured cut-off wavelength and is bend insensitive at an operative wavelength larger than the measured cut-off wavelength, where the cable operates in single-mode regime.

    • A bend-insensitive optical cable for transmitting optical signals includes an optical cable having a length, extending from an input end adapted to receive the optical signals, to an output end and including at least one single-mode optical fiber having a cable cut-off wavelength, of 1290 nm to 1650 nm. The at least one optical fiber is helically twisted around a longitudinal axis with a twisting pitch, for a twisted length, extending along at least a portion of the length, of the optical cable, wherein the twisted length and the twisting pitch are selected such that the optical cable exhibits a measured cut-off wavelength equal to or lower than 1260 nm. Preferably, the at least one fiber has a mode-field diameter of 8.6 μm to 9.5 μm. According to a preferred embodiment, the optical cable includes two optical fibers twisted together along the longitudinal axis, each of the two optical fibers having a cable cut-off wavelength of 1290 nm to 1650 nm.
